This item is a circular metal token or coin, appearing to be struck from a copper-alloy or brass material, giving it a distinct golden-brown hue. The obverse features a relief of two classical figures, likely depicting a deity and a companion or two mythological figures, reminiscent of ancient Roman numismatic iconography. One figure stands prominently wearing a helmet or headpiece, holding a staff or sceptre. The imagery is surrounded by peripheral lettering, which appears to be modern latin characters based on the spacing, though the exact inscription is obscured by the photographic blur. The piece displays a reflective surface suggesting it may have a polished finish or is relatively modern in manufacture. In terms of condition, the item shows significant surface wear and softness in the strike, particularly around the high points of the relief figures. There are visible abrasions and fine scratches consistent with circulation or being stored loosely with other metallic objects. No distinct mint marks or dates are fully legible, but the uniformity of the rim and the style of the engraving suggest it is a 20th or 21s century reproduction or commemorative medal rather than an ancient antiquity. The craftsmanship displays moderate detail but lacks the sharp definition found in proof-quality numismatic specimens.

I have conducted a visual examination of this modern Roman-style commemorative token. Based on the copper-alloy composition, the soft strike, and the uniformity of the rim, this item is a contemporary reproduction or souvenir piece rather than an ancient Roman coin. The use of modern Latin lettering and a polished finish suggests 20th-century manufacture, likely intended as an educational tool, a museum gift shop item, or a novelty gaming token. The condition shows significant surface wear, abrasions, and dulling of the high points, which reduces its appeal to collectors of modern medals. In terms of rarity, these items were mass-produced; as such, there is virtually no numismatic scarcity. The current market for such tokens is limited to novelty collectors or as 'filler' pieces in mixed lots. A physical examination could confirm the exact metal density to rule out precious metal plating, though the visual cues strongly suggest a base-metal brass or bronze. For a definitive authentication, one would need to verify provenance or perform a metallurgical assay. However, based on the photographic evidence, the value is nominal and primarily functional or decorative. This appraisal is based solely on the provided image and description; without physical inspection, minor diagnostic features of more valuable 19th-century 'Grand Tour' reproductions might be missed, though current evidence points toward common modern production.
